Carol Joyce Young, daughter of Kenneth Bork and Doris Bork (Trudell), was born February 16th, 1939, in Clay Center, Kansas, and departed this life on September 23, 2023 in West Plains, Missouri. She was 84 years, seven months, and eight days of age.

Carol graduated with the Clay Center High School with the class of 1957 in Clay Center, Kansas.

Carol was united in marriage to Martin Phillip Young on December 22, 1956. They were blessed with fifty-five years together upon his passing. They enjoyed traveling, camping, gardening, cooking, and entertaining guests in their home together, and spending time with their family and church family. They attended Trinity Baptist in Willow Springs, Missouri. Later she attended First Baptist Church in Willow Springs, Missouri and made her final home church at OCT in West Plains, Missouri.
Carol was an active member of WMU Club and the Mountain View Bible Study Club. Also a faithful member of the Janome Gems Sewing Club that she attended daily until her passing. Carol’s chosen career was a loan officer/manager for Kings County Credit Union in Lemoore and Hanford, California for over thirty years. She truly enjoyed helping and aiding the public in their financial needs.

Carol was a woman of many words and brought a lot of spice and sass. A wonderful teacher of life. She was a very proud mother and grandmother of her children, grandchildren, and great grandchildren.

Carol was preceded in death by her father, Kenneth Bork, her mother, Doris Bork, and her husband, Martin Young.

Carol is survived by her two children, daughter, Deborah Harrower and husband Robert of Willow Springs, Missouri; son, Scott Young and wife Janet of Lemoore, California; adopted daughter/ granddaughter, Jessica Young-Russell of West Plains, Missouri; sister, Sharon Beaudry of Lake Shastina, California; brother, Ron Bork and wife Debbie of Vancouver, Washington; grandson Michael Hardman of Popular Bluff, Missouri; granddaughter, Ashley Clabeaux and husband Glenn of Lemoore, California; great grandchildren, Martin Dixson, Titus Russell and Lydia Clabeaux, and a host of other relatives and friends who will miss her greatly.
